Signs You Need Professional Pipe Repair
Several telltale signs can indicate that your home’s plumbing system is in distress and requires professional intervention. Ignoring these can lead to more extensive damage and costly repairs down the line. Pay close attention to:
- Unexplained Water Stains: Discoloration on ceilings or walls, especially near plumbing fixtures, can be a strong indicator of a hidden leak within your pipes.
- Damp or Musty Odors: Persistent musty smells, particularly in basements or crawl spaces, often point to moisture from a leaking pipe that may not be immediately visible.
- Reduced Water Pressure: A noticeable drop in water pressure throughout your home, even when multiple fixtures aren’t in use, can be caused by blockages or a compromised pipe.
- Gurgling Sounds: Strange gurgling or bubbling noises coming from drains or toilets when water is being used elsewhere in the house can signal an air or vent issue related to pipe problems.
- High Water Bills: An unexpected spike in your monthly water bill, without a corresponding increase in water usage, is a classic sign of a leak you might not be aware of.
- Sewage Backups: This is a serious issue that requires immediate attention, often indicating a significant blockage or break in your main sewer line.

Common Pipe Repair Methods and Materials
Local plumbers in the Westlawn area are equipped with the expertise and tools to handle a wide spectrum of pipe issues. The approach taken will depend on the nature and severity of the problem, as well as the type of pipe material involved. Some of the most common methods and materials include:
- Pipe Patching and Clamping: For minor leaks or small cracks, a plumber might use a pipe clamp or a patch to seal the damaged area temporarily or as a permanent fix for certain types of damage.
- Pipe Relining (Trenchless Repair): This innovative technique involves inserting a new, seamless pipe liner inside the existing damaged pipe, effectively creating a pipe within a pipe. It’s a less invasive option, often used for main sewer line repairs, minimizing disruption to landscapes and driveways common in Westlawn neighborhoods.
- Pipe Bursting: Another trenchless method, pipe bursting involves pulling a new pipe through the old one while simultaneously fracturing the old pipe. This method is ideal for replacing severely damaged or collapsed pipes.
- Section Replacement: In cases of significant damage to a specific section of pipe, plumbers will carefully cut out the compromised portion and replace it with new piping, using appropriate fittings and soldering or joining techniques depending on the material.
- Materials Used: Depending on the location and type of pipe, new materials might include durable PVC, robust copper, flexible PEX, or even ductile iron for larger municipal connections. Professionals will select materials that are compatible with your existing system and built to last.
